The Georgia Department of Transportation Highway Emergency Response Operators (HERO) is here to help 24/7, again.
HERO is returning to 24/7 service on July 1. GDOT says in the past two years, it’s had more than 135,000 calls for service. They’ll now go back to covering over 400 miles of Georgia roads.
